First Bout With N/v

It was by no mean the dreaded dumping, but last night I had about tablespoon of salmon didn't like it so stopped eating. Then I realized I had one more calcium chewable tablet I forgot to take so I slowly started to chew that till finished. Shortly after I felt this huge pressure in the center my chest. It felt a massive bit of air and I just needed a good burp....but couldn't get it out. Then I was nauseated and coughed and up came my liquid calcium fluid twice. After about ten min. I took 5 MLS of raglan and felt better. So I think I didn't give time to let my full feeling kick in before I took the calcium. It surprised me because usually I eat more than 2 spoonfuls. Maybe I ate more quickly than usual or didn't chew enough? But it scared me.....I really thought I had something caught! Anyone had a scare like that? Lol
